More Foreign Companies Coming to Our Cities

To put it simply, the India EU Free Trade Agreement will greatly facilitate business dealings between European companies and India. They will find it easier to work here, deal with less paperwork, and pay less in taxes. India thus becomes a clear choice for a European business looking to expand in Asia. These projects need a large number of buildings when they establish offices, factories, or research facilities.

This brings more Real Estate Investment in India. People with money- whether they're Indian or from other countries - start noticing it. When they see India making strong deals with Europe, they feel safer putting their money into Indian real estate because it shows our country is growing steadily.

More Jobs Mean More People Need Homes

It's simple, when companies grow, they hire more people. Additionally, people need housing when they land good jobs in urban areas. We are discussing homes, apartments, and flats in pleasant neighborhoods. This is why more people will want to buy a house in India, especially in cities where these new companies are opening.

Tech Cities Like Bangalore Will Grow Even More

Europe is really advanced in technology, clean energy, and modern manufacturing. When India and Europe work together through this agreement, our tech industry, electric car industry, and clean energy sector could grow a lot. Cities known for tech work - especially Bangalore India real estate - will see big changes.

Bangalore already has tons of IT companies and new startups. Now imagine even more European tech companies deciding to open there which will hike the demand of offices, co-working spaces, and flats nearby. Additionally, the cost of homes and offices naturally increases when the city constructs better metro lines, wider roads, and better facilities surrounding these work areas.

Better Roads and Facilities Help the Indian Real Estate

Here's something most people don't think about: when India signs big trade deals, we also upgrade our roads, ports, and railways to handle more business. This helps all India properties, not just expensive ones in posh areas.

When transportation gets better, neighborhoods that seemed far away suddenly feel much closer. They become good options for buying homes. For example, warehouse and storage buildings could become really valuable as we trade more with Europe. Areas near highways or big roads might see their prices go up, making them smart places to invest money for the future.

New Buildings Are Better Quality and Earth-Friendly

Building high-quality homes and preserving the environment are typically very important to European investors. When they invest in Indian projects, they want eco-friendly buildings, smart technology in homes, and designs that save electricity. Overall, this improves all of our buildings.

This is fantastic news if you're searching for the best property in India. In addition to being more pleasant to live in, homes with solar panels, rainwater collection, parks, contemporary amenities, and careful planning eventually increase in value. You're getting a home that won't feel outdated in a few years.
